How Do Drugs Affect Brain Function and Chemistry?

TL;DR

Drugs affect brain function by altering communication between neurons and synapses, manipulating neurotransmitters to either inhibit or excite neural activity. Depending on their composition, drugs can change the levels of key neurotransmitters like dopamine and serotonin, which regulate mood, perception, and decision-making. Repeated drug use can also permanently rewire the brain's neural networks.

Questions & Answers

Q: How do drugs reach the brain?

Drugs must first reach the bloodstream, which can happen through various methods like oral ingestion, inhalation, or intravenous injection. Oral ingestion is the slowest method as the drug must be absorbed by the digestive system before taking effect.

Q: What is the blood-brain barrier?

The blood-brain barrier is a protective mechanism that separates the blood from the nervous system, preventing potentially dangerous substances from entering the brain.

Q: How do antidepressants work?

Antidepressants like SSRIs (selective serotonin reuptake inhibitors) stop the reabsorption of serotonin, a neurotransmitter that modulates moods. By preventing reabsorption, more serotonin remains in the neural network, potentially improving mood.

Q: What are the effects of illicit drugs on the brain?

Illicit drugs can have powerful impacts on the brain. For example, crystal meth induces the release of dopamine, linked with reward and pleasure. Cocaine blocks the reuptake of dopamine and serotonin, boosting energy and creating feelings of euphoria. Hallucinogenic drugs block the release of serotonin and impact neural circuits involved in perception and behavioral regulation.

Summary & Key Takeaways

  • Drugs impact the brain by altering the communication between cells, specifically neurons and synapses.

  • Neurons and synapses exchange electrochemical signals in the form of neurotransmitters.

  • Different drugs manipulate these synaptic transmissions, either increasing or decreasing the amount of neurotransmitters being spread.
